WebSep 7, 2024 · In fact, make up for your lack of shampoo with hydrating conditioners and masks. "The idea is to fill in the extra porosity of the hair with protein and moisture," says Jelaca. "This helps to rebuild strength." (And shine, too.) The bottom line is that bleach leaves strands very dry, so don't skimp on a color-saving conditioner in the shower. WebDry and style your colored hair without causing damage. Step 1. Use a towel made from non-abrasive fibres such as a micro fibre towel which dries the hair gently and minimises frizz. Step 2. To minimise damage, refrain from rough drying your hair. Instead, dry in sections and apply soft gentle strokes with your fingers from root to tip to avoid ...
